The Madinah Region Development Authority has launched a dedicated shuttle service to support the Ma’alem Marathon, providing transportation for participants from Al-Aliyah Station to Quba Mosque. The service, announced on February 13, 2026, and reported by the Saudi Press Agency (SPA), is part of the ongoing Madinah Bus project and aims to ensure smooth traffic flow and efficient movement for this major community event. Context and Background
The Ma’alem Marathon is a significant community sports event held in the holy city of Madinah. Its unique route is designed to pass by several of the city’s most iconic and revered historical sites, including the Prophet’s Mosque, Mount Uhud, and Sayyid Al-Shuhada. Hosting such events requires meticulous logistical planning to manage the influx of participants while minimizing disruption to the city’s daily life and the experience of pilgrims. The launch of this dedicated shuttle service directly addresses these logistical challenges by leveraging the city’s modern public transportation network.
Key Operational Details
Operated under the Madinah Bus project, the shuttle service will specifically ferry marathon participants from Al-Aliyah Station to the starting point near Quba Mosque. According to the official announcement, the primary objectives are to ensure smooth traffic flow throughout the city during the event and to provide efficient, reliable transportation for all involved. By channeling participants via a dedicated public transport route, authorities can significantly reduce private vehicle congestion around the marathon route and the sensitive historical zones it traverses.
